The Overall Health Score in 02148, Malden, Massachusetts is 55 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
56.03 percent of the population in 02148 drive to work alone. 28.26 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 34.79 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 17.43 percent of the residents in 02148 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.42 members with about 1.61 cars available per household.
An estimate of 93.80 percent of the residents in 02148 has some form of health insurance. 37.67 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 65.07 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 02148 would have to travel an average of 2.31 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, MELROSEWAKEFIELD HEALTHCARE . In a 20-mile radius, there are 6,293 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 02148, Malden, Massachusetts.

As of , an estimate of 65,386 residents live in 02148 with a median age of 34.9 years. 18.87 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 12.82 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 39.75 percent of the residents in 02148 is currently married, and 23.75 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 02148 is $7,511.83.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 02148 is approximately $1,853. The median household spends about 24.67 percent of their income on housing.

Malden, Massachusetts: A Historical Overview with Modern Healthcare Amenities
Malden, a city located just north of Boston, has a storied past dating back to the 17th century. Once part of Charlestown, it became an independent town in 1649 and evolved from a predominantly agricultural community to an industrial hub known for its rubber and chemical works. Today, Malden has transformed into a vibrant urban area with a focus on diversity and inclusivity.
